I listened to a BBC podcast the other day and I found it depressing: Local public libraries to be run by volunteers. Because of the UK’s financial constraints there’s an austerity budget that’s been introduced. But the tactic of handing over services to volunteer groups is a very worrying model that I can see being taken up elsewhere. It’s worrying because at least in the UK there doesn’t seem to be any commitment to ensure success in the transfer.
